You probably know about your tooth enamel. Every commercial toothpaste talks about it. Underneath the enamel, in the central core of each tooth, it is a slurry of loosely attached tissues. This biological ingredient paste keeps cells capable of behaving like neurons. Scientists have found that this pulp burns the electrical signals that could be used to return the spinal nerves and help patients walk again.

According to a study in University of Basque Led by Dr. Gaskon Ibarretxe, taking the pulp of wisdom teeth created “… neuronal cells that exhibit functional excitability and thus demonstrate the possibility of these easily accessible human stem cells for nerve tissue mechanical”. Two important things to draw from this statement: stem cells can work and get them are easy.
There are 10 million Wisdom teeth extracts are performed every year in the United States. Once the teeth are extracted, they can be placed in a sterile vial, rushed to a laboratory and have the pulp cells extracted and frozen within 24 hours. Studies They show that dental cells are some of the most adaptable and successfully explored by stem cells. With more research, they could play an important clinical role in repairing the spinal cord beyond. Thus, the existence of both easy and usable, dental pulp stem cells make a very promising combination of future developments.

Other developments of stem cells
Research and studies on different disorders also have success. To one study published through Asian crossingThe first five discoveries of 2024 are shared, with predicted developments for 2025. These discoveries include:
- Cells used for treatment epilepsy They have a positive impact on patients who regularly had daily seizures. After treatment, the incidence of their seizures decreased about once a week.
- People suffering from type 1 diabetes had injected cells to begin the natural regulation of blood sugar levels. Some participants were able to completely stop insulin injections.
- There are cells that are implanted to repair the fine eye tissues. Patients with severe macular degeneration of age -related stains had improved vision after successful research on retinal pads derived from stem cells.
In other news, a clinical trial in treated with stem cells For heart disease, he showed that patients who received injections after a heart attack showed significant improvements in their excessive cardiac function.
South Korea had a successful test to repair severe cartilage damage. Patients with osteoarthritis have shown a significant improvement in joint function, overall reduction in pain and increased mobility after their injections.
A final study, according to The guardianperhaps found a cure for people suffering from sickle cellA genetic disorder of blood that affects the function and shape of red blood cells. This gene therapy takes the defective genes in a patient’s stem cells and processes them. The new blood cells are round and flexible, giving man a better opportunity to live a longer, healthier life.
